Flickering light can cause eye strain, headaches, and reduced concentration, hindering productivity in a study environment.
Old or low-quality fluorescent lights and incandescent bulbs are more prone to flickering than LEDs.
Use the camera on your phone to record the light; flickering is often more visible on video.
Not always; use dimmable LEDs that are compatible with your dimmer switch to avoid flickering.
High-quality LED lights with a stable light output are the best choice to prevent flickering.
Flickering lights can be particularly disruptive for children, affecting their focus and potentially causing discomfort.
Wave a pen or your hand quickly under the light; if you see multiple images, the light is likely flickering.
